#d8f3d3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d8f3d3 is composed of 84.7% red, 95.3% green and 82.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 11.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 13.2% yellow and 4.7% black. It has a hue angle of 110.6 degrees, a saturation of 57.1% and a lightness of 89%. #d8f3d3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b1e7a7.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

● #d8f3d3 color description : Light grayish lime green.
#d8f3d3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d8f3d3 has RGB values of R:216, G:243, B:211 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0, Y:0.13,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 14218195.
